Determined by your location, your state normally requires you to become licensed through one of six agencies that give certification assessments for phlebotomists--including the National Phlebotomy Association, the ASCP, as well as the National Accrediting Agency for Clinical Laboratory Sciences. These programs teach a student a number of approaches to draw blood from patients and in the proper use of lab gear. A person is also taught the proper ways of keeping meticulous record keeping and with dealing with all the general public as a medical professional.
